| dc.description.abstract | In the competition between the United States and China, innovation in digital technology plays a key role in both economic and military capacities. China, a rival of the U.S., has been increasing its influence by providing military assistance to other nations. This study aims to explore the impact of China's progress in digital technology on its military support as a reflection of its readiness to challenge U.S. dominance. As China's digital technology capabilities grow, it is clear that their increased military aid to authoritarian countries, rogue states, countries hostile to the U.S., rising powers, and U.S. allies in the Indo-Pacific region signifies a clear intention for power transition as a revisionist. As China's digital technology capabilities grow, empirical evidence confirms that Chinese military assistance is being directed towards rogue nations, countries hostile to the U.S., and rising global powers.
